摘 要:非均匀阵列由于其孔径大、自由度高的优势逐渐被广泛应用,但已有的方向图综合方法不再适用于非均匀阵列。为此,针对对称非均匀阵列,提出了一种解析的方向图综合方法。该方法包含2个步骤。第一步,通过凸优化方法获得一个实对称激励以生成笔状波束;第二步,将指向不同方向的笔状波束进行叠加生成期望的方向图。仿真试验结果验证了该方法的有效性,且具有较大的工程价值。Nonuniform arrays are gradually widely used for the advantages of large aperture and high freedom degree,but the existing pattern synthesis methods are no longer suitable for them.To this end,this paper proposes an analytical pattern synthesis method for the symmetric nonuniform array.This method consists of two steps.In the first step,a real symmetric excitation is acquired by the convex optimization method to generate a pencil beam.In the second step,the pencil beams pointing in different directions are superposed to synthesize the expected pattern.The simulation test results verify that the proposed method is effective and has great engineering value.
